Barro-Lee: Percentage of female population age 35-39 with primary in Jamaica
Jamaica: Barro-Lee: Percentage of female population age 35-39 with primary was 7.8% in 2010. ◆ Volatile
Barro-Lee: Percentage of female population age 35-39 with primary in Jamaica, 1960–2010
Source: Robert J. Barro and Jong-Wha Lee: http://www.barrolee.com/. Measured in Incomplete and Completed Primary.

Barro-Lee: Percentage of female population age 35-39 with primary in Jamaica, year by year
| Year | Incomplete and Completed Primary | Change |
|---|---|---|
| 1960 | 80.2% | — |
| 1965 | 84.6% | +5.5% |
| 1970 | 88.0% | +4.0% |
| 1975 | 84.3% | -4.2% |
| 1980 | 83.0% | -1.6% |
| 1985 | 61.8% | -25.5% |
| 1990 | 62.4% | +1.0% |
| 1995 | 26.5% | -57.5% |
| 2000 | 13.3% | -49.8% |
| 2005 | 10.4% | -22.1% |
| 2010 | 7.8% | -25.2% |
